Since November 2024, forecasters at Deutscher Wetterdienst (DWD) have started evaluation novel products from the Meteosat-12 Flexible Combined Imager (FCI) and Lightning Imager (LI) instruments. The strongly improved spatial and temporal resolution and the new spectral abilities present a major improvement for forecasters. During winter 2024/2025, evaluation focussed on the novel FCI RGBs Day Cloud Phase and Day Cloud Type, on a Total Moisture Imagery visualisation based on the ratio between the 0.91 µm and 0.86 µm channels, and on Geo Colour imagery, a combination of True Colour during the day and a night-time visualisation originally developed by the Cooperative Institute for Research in the Atmosphere (CIRA). Since May 2025, evaluation has focussed on the Day Cloud Phase RGB, the infrared Sandwich visualisation, the Fire Temperature RGB, and the experimental Flash Geometry product from the Lightning Imager. Forecasters report that in the Day Cloud Phase RGB and IR Sandwich can increase the storm forecasting lead time by up to ten minutes. Although there are still problems with the Flash Geometry product, it may detect lightning before the ground-based LINET system does. The presentation ends with an outlook to further products from LI as well as the Infrared Sounder (IRS) on MTG-S1 and rapid scanning opportunities with MTG-I2.
